/**
 * @class Swapable.CreatePool
 * @package Swapable
 * @subpackage Commands
 * @since v1.0.0
 * @description Class that describes a command for creating
 *              automated liquidity pools.
 * @summary
 * This automated pool command accepts the following arguments:
 *
 * | Argument | Description | Example |
 * | --- | --- | --- |
 * | provider | Liquidity provider | `new PublicAccount(...)` |
 * | input_x | Amount and asset identifier of `x` (first in pair) | `new AssetAmount(...)` |
 * | input_y | Amount and asset identifier of `y` (second in pair) | `new AssetAmount(...)` |
 *
 * The execution of this command results in the creation of
 * the following list of transactions with their respective
 * *signer* and a description:
 *
 * | Sequence | Type | Signer | Description |
 * | --- | --- | --- | --- |
 * | 01 | AccountMetadataTransaction | Target Account | Assigns the `Pool_Id` metadata value to the **target** account. |
 * | 02 | MosaicDefinitionTransaction | Target Account | Creates the automated pool shares mosaic. Automated pool shares are distributed **at pro-rata** rates amongst liquidity providers. There is **one** automated pool shares **mosaic** per each automated liquidity pool. |
 * | 03 | MosaicSupplyChangeTransaction | Target Account | Creates the initial supply of automated pool shares for a liquidity pool pairing cryptocurrencies `x` (left-side input) and `y` (right-side input). The added amount is equal to `sqrt(x * y)`. |
 * | 04 | MosaicMetadataTransaction | Target Account | Assigns the `Pool_Id` metadata value to the automated pool shares **mosaic**. |
 * | 05 | MosaicMetadataTransaction | Target Account | Assigns the `X_Id` metadata value to the automated pool shares **mosaic**. |
 * | 06 | MosaicMetadataTransaction | Target Account | Assigns the `Y_Id` metadata value to the automated pool shares **mosaic**. |
 * | 07 | AccountMosaicRestrictionTransaction | Target Account | Restricts the **target** account such that it can **only hold** the concerned mosaics (i.e.: the automated pool shares mosaic, the network fee mosaic, the `x` mosaic and the `y` mosaic). :warning: This transaction protects the **target** account from SPAM transactions/mosaics. |
 * | 08 | TransferTransaction | Target Account | Transfers the initially created supply of automated pool shares to the liquidity provider. |
 * | 09 | TransferTransaction | Provider Account | Transfers the initially **added liquidity** of `x` and `y` to the target account. |
 * | 10 | TransferTransaction | Provider Account | Adds an execution proof message sent to the **target** account. |
 *
 */

    /**
     * This method MUST return a unique automated pool command
     * descriptor which includes:
     *
     * - the open standard descriptor (e.g.: "Swapable") ;
     * - the open standard *revision* (e.g.: 1) ;
     * - the kebab-case command name (e.g.: "create-pool") ;
     * - and the automated pool shares asset identifier.
     *
     * Items are joined with the `:` operator and attached to a
     * so-called execution proof transaction.
     *
     * @access public
     * @return {string}
     **/
    get descriptor(): string;
    /**
     * This method returns a list of unsigned transactions in a
     * sequencial order of execution. The resulting transaction
     * array is later wrapped inside a digital contract that is
     * executed atomically such that either all transactions do
     * succeed or all transactions are cancelled.
     *
     * :warning: This method creates at least one- or more than
     * one - network-wide **account restriction**. Restrictions
     * can potentially lock you out of your account, please use
     * this only with caution and if you understand the risks.
     *
     * @see {execute()}
     * @access public
     * @return  {Transaction[]}   Given the execution of a command, returns a list of unsigned transactions.
     **/
    protected get transactions(): Transaction[];
